| my new 2.2 hustler comp...
thanks to RCP crawlers to great service... this it's my new comp 2.2. have to mount fat rock C's and rear straight axles, losi rock claws yet, but i love it !!!! equipped eith: rc4wd limited edtion wheels. moab m2 tires, tlt axles, junfac wheels widner, alluminium steering knuckles, mamba max esc, integy 55 motor, r2d tranny... which this last, i had some problem to mount on the chassis... the 3rd servo mount for the disco can't came in to he cab... so 3rd servo mounted on the rear..
